meringue (iou)



meringue noun1. E18.
[French, of unkn. origin.]
A confection made chiefly of sugar and whites of eggs whipped together and baked crisp; a small cake or shell of this, usu. decorated or filled with cream.
meringue a la Chantilly, meringue Chantilly a meringue filled with sweetened whipped cream.
